8.5.1 Select ASK modulation
Press
[Mod] >
Type
>
ASK
softkey to enable this function.
⚫
When
Mod
is enabled,
Sweep
or
Burst
will be disabled automatically.
⚫
After ASK is enabled, the instrument will generate ASK waveform with the currently
specified carrier and modulating waveforms. To avoid multiple waveform changes,
enable modulation after configuring the other modulation parameters.
8.5.2 Carrier Waveform Shape
ASK carrier shape: Sine (default), Square, Ramp, Pulse, Arbitrary (except DC) or
Harmonic waveform.
⚫
Press
[Wave]
button on the front panel to select the desired carrier waveform.
⚫
Noise and DC could not be used as carrier waveform.
8.5.3 Carrier Waveform Amplitude
After selecting the carrier waveform, press
[Setting] >
Amplitude
softkey on the front
panel, use the numeric keypad or direction keys and knob to input the desired amplitude.
The amplitude range is limited by frequency. Please refer to the "Output Characteristics"
described in Specifications.
8.5.4 Modulation Source
Press
[Mod] >
SignalSrc
to select Internal or External Modulation Source.
internal Source
When internal modulation source is selected, the modulating waveform is set as a
Square with 50% duty cycle, and the rate at which the output amplitude "shifts" between
"carrier amplitude" and "modulating amplitude" is determined by "ASK Rate".
external Source
When external modulation source is selected, the generator receives the external
modulating signal from the
[FSK/Trig/Sync/Extmod]
connector on the rear panel.
Note: The [FSK/Trig/Sync/Extmod] connector is different when controlling ASK
and AM/FM/PM modulations externally.
